TA的每日心情 | 开心 2019-11-29 15:39 |
---|
签到天数: 4 天 [LV.2]偶尔看看I
|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
版本 R2018a(9.4.0.813654)% N1 C3 V, k. @$ s
系统 64-bit Windows 10; _' @7 ]/ ^" Z" }1 E; @) V) Q1 _
* `' z6 T: L2 ~0 l, v源程序如下:
2 g5 E9 B% n h H2 b
: n: V% K! e5 L/ \: I0 O- syms t
- assume(t>=0&t<=2*pi)
- x=cos(t)/(2+sin(t));
- y=3+sin(2*t)-2*sin(t)^2;
- d=sqrt(x^2+y^2);
- dx=diff(d,t)/diff(x,t);
- t0=solve(dx)3 f: d0 w1 h. l) g
! ]" I: P+ k, q- x7 A& W5 T" q9 m: Y9 p5 s
得出的结果为
! O R& h' Z+ l! V+ |! U% @8 |- |
1 d- h4 r0 Q; G- D' L9 gt0 =
) O3 l8 i0 ^4 _* |2*pi*k - log(z1)*1i ' K9 M5 P: J/ {! j7 i# \9 T) p
k是整数,那么z1代表什么?( z8 N) b% @; e% b' \* Y3 q9 i
为什么不能直接的出结果?
6 }6 Q- H' n2 v0 z5 C! ]而且assume似乎没用??! G. Q, [" Y* A6 b/ ^* S8 B3 |
如何操作才能得出t∈[0,2*pi]的double解t0,麻烦大神指点一下,非常感谢!!!9 @1 Q2 o1 H# R" ^4 f
|
|